Analysis

The most recent figure for denmark — sawnwood, non-coniferous all — import value in Luxembourg is 12 1000 USD, measured in 2018.

Compared with earlier readings it is up 200.0% on the previous year and up 300.0% over ten years.

Over the whole period, denmark — sawnwood, non-coniferous all — import value in Luxembourg peaked at 18 1000 USD in 2001 and was at its lowest, 2 1000 USD, in 2005.

That places Luxembourg 48th out of 58 countries with data for 2018, putting it in the bottom quarter.
